<< > Hi,
 > is anyone there who knows a way to install fargo on ROM ver. 1.11.
 > My 92 turns off, after receiving 99% of the backup. After that I have to
 > put out a battery to start it again (really no outher chance). I read
 some
 > messages here with the same problem.
 > So if someone knows a solution PLEASE HELP,
 > Thank you --- MAD-MAX!!!
 
 It's supposed to do that.  Because installing Fargo writes to the exception
 vector table, it triggers the 92 to turn off.  Actually, your contrast is
 just set to the default.  Just increase the contrast as you normally would
 (Diamond+[+] or [-]).  Now, from the GraphLink program, send the files
 called shell.92p, romlib.92p, and flib.92p.  The Fargo Core (what you sent
 in the backup) needs these three files to run.  Now send any Fargo program
 and any other libraries you need.  Have fun.
